What matters in use

The specifications, translated

Catalog numbers tell only part of the story. These are the details most likely to change how this product feels, sounds, or fits into a setup.

Detail 01

3/4 size

Cut for a 3/4 violin's string length. On a full-size instrument the winding lands in the wrong place.

Detail 02

G string only

The lowest of the four. Ordering a set means buying E, A and D separately.

Detail 03

Violin gauge

Tensioned for violin scale and pitch. Not interchangeable with a viola C or G.

Detail 04

$32.70 for one string

A complete four-string set at this level runs several times the price. Budget accordingly if all four are dead.

Detail 05

Thomastik Dominant line

Mixing one Dominant G with three strings from another line gives uneven feel and volume across the instrument.

Product questions

Before you decide

Straight answers to the questions shoppers most often ask about this product.

01Does this come as a set of four?

No. This is the G string alone. The A, D and E are sold separately.

02Will it fit a full-size violin?

No. It is cut for 3/4 scale and will sit wrong on a 4/4.

03How long until it holds pitch?

Usually a few days of playing and retuning before it settles.

04Can I use it on a viola?

No. Viola strings are longer and tuned differently.
